Robertson Elementary School

7400 Innovation Dr
Katy, TX 77493
Robertson Elementary School serves 1,149 students in grades Prekindergarten-5. 
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 57% (which is higher than the Texas state average of 44%).
The student-teacher ratio of 16:1 is higher than the Texas state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ment is 72% of the student body (majority Black and Hispanic), which is lower than the Texas state average of 75% (majority Hispanic).

School Overview

Robertson Elementary School's student population of 1,149 students has grown by 50% over five school years.
The teacher population of 70 teachers has grown by 45% over five school years.

The diversity score of Robertson Elementary School is 0.79, which is more than the diversity score at state average of 0.64. The school's diversity has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
